Java学习一——基础知识

基础知识

1、JDK的安装和配置
2、javac和java的基本使用和常用参数用途

javac 
-classpath:编译需要的class文件路径,设置要搜索类的路径,可以是目录,jar文件,zip文件(里面都是class文件),会覆盖掉所有在CLASSPATH里面的设定
-sourcepath:编译需要的源文件路径,设定要搜索编译所需java文件的路径
-d destdir:用来指定存放编译生成的.class文件的路径 (若此选项省略,那么默认在当前目录下生成.class文件,并且没有生成包文件夹;当前目录可以用“.”来表示,即:javac -d . srcFile)
example:javac -classpath c:\classes;c:\abc.jaz -sourcepath c:\cource\project1\src c:\src\abc.java
java 
-classpath:要执行的类也是要搜索类的一部分,设定要搜索的类的路径,可以是目录,jar文件,zip文件(里面都是class文件),会覆盖掉所有的CLASSPATH的设定。

!!!类路径

3、基本语法的了解与使用:

(1)数据类型:int long float double boolean byte char short
基本类型
布尔类型 boolean
数值类型
整型类型 float, double 
浮点类型 byte(8 bits), short(16), int(32), long(64), char(16)(本质上是一种特殊的int)
引用类型
(2)方法定义:对象中的数据称为实例域,操纵数据的过程称为方法
(3)类定义:构造对象的模板或蓝图,由类构造对象的过程称为创建类的实例。
类之间的关系:
*依赖("uses-a"):一个类的方法操纵另一个类的对象
*聚合("has-a")
*继承("is-a")
(4)流程控制
*条件语句:if(condition) statement1 else statement2
*循环语句:while(condition) statement
  for 循环
*多重选择:switch case;其中case 标签可以是:类型为 char、byte、short、int 的常量表达式;枚举变量; 字符串字面量
*中断控制流程:break 标签;continue 标签
(5)包的用途:方便组织代码,管理;确保类名的唯一性
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值